Licensing Jurisdictions: A Closer Look
When considering a non uk casino, the licensing jurisdiction is a critical factor. Several jurisdictions are popular for online casino licensing, each with its own standards and level of oversight. The Malta Gaming Authority (MGA) is widely respected and is known for its stringent regulations, offering a reasonably secure environment for players. Gibraltar is another reputable option, known for its robust regulatory framework and focus on responsible gaming.
However, other jurisdictions, such as Curacao eGaming, are less rigorously regulated. While not necessarily unsafe, casinos licensed in Curacao may offer fewer consumer protections. A thorough investigation of the licensing authority is essential. This includes verifying the validity of the license, researching any reported issues with the jurisdiction, and understanding the operator’s obligations to its players. Understanding what these licenses mean and what level of protection they offer, is a key part of understanding a non uk casino.
Furthermore, the licensing jurisdiction impacts the tax implications for the casino operator, which can indirectly influence the bonuses and promotions they offer. Casinos licensed in jurisdictions with lower tax rates may be able to provide more generous incentives to attract players. Ultimately, it’s about understanding the trade-offs associated with each jurisdiction.
MGA: A Reputable Choice
The Malta Gaming Authority frequently emerges as a preferred licensing body for online casinos due to its rigorous framework. It ensures operators meet stringent standards for player fairness, security, and responsible gaming. The MGA regularly audits casinos under its jurisdiction, and offers a clear dispute resolution process for players who encounter issues. This provides a level of confidence to players that is often missing with other, lesser-known licensing authorities.
Casinos holding an MGA license are required to implement robust know-your-customer (KYC) procedures and anti-money laundering (AML) protocols, further enhancing security. The MGA also actively promotes responsible gambling by requiring operators to offer tools for self-exclusion and deposit limits. The commitment to these standards makes the MGA a particularly attractive jurisdiction for players who prioritize safety and fairness.
The MGA also provides a degree of consistency; casinos with an MGA license are generally held to a similar set of standards, making it easier for players to compare and contrast different options. This reliability is a significant advantage in the often-opaque world of online casino licensing.
Curacao eGaming: Lower Barriers, Greater Risk
Curacao eGaming presents a more accessible licensing option for casino operators, involving lower setup costs and less stringent requirements compared to jurisdictions like Malta or Gibraltar. However, this accessibility comes with a trade-off: a lower level of regulatory oversight. Casinos licensed in Curacao often have fewer obligations regarding player protection, security, and responsible gambling.
While not inherently malicious, casinos operating under a Curacao license may be less responsive to player complaints, and dispute resolution processes can be less transparent and effective. Therefore, exercising extreme caution is crucial. Players should carefully scrutinize the casino’s terms and conditions, research its reputation, and verify its security measures. It’s essential to remember that recourse options are limited if issues arise with a Curacao-licensed casino.
The lower regulatory burden can also attract less reputable operators, increasing the risk of encountering scams or casinos with unfair gaming practices. While many legitimate casinos operate under a Curacao license, the higher risk requires a more thorough vetting process.
- Verify the license number on the licensing authority’s website.
- Research the casino’s reputation through independent review sites.
- Review the casino’s terms and conditions carefully.
- Ensure the casino uses secure encryption technology.
- Check for a clear and fair dispute resolution process.
Payment Methods and Security at Non-UK Casinos
A significant draw of non uk casino sites can be the wider range of available payment methods. While UK casinos predominantly focus on debit cards and popular e-wallets, international platforms often embrace cryptocurrencies such as Bitcoin, Ethereum, and Litecoin. This can offer advantages like faster transactions, lower fees, and increased privacy.
However, the acceptance of cryptocurrencies is not without risks. The volatility of cryptocurrency values means your deposits and winnings can fluctuate in value, and you should be aware of the potential for losses due to exchange rate changes. Secure storage of your cryptocurrency wallet is also essential, as hacking and theft remain inherent risks. Additionally, some jurisdictions have varying regulations about the legality of crypto-casinos.
Security protocols are paramount regardless of the payment method. Reputable casinos, whether UK-licensed or not, should utilize SSL encryption to protect your financial and personal data. Look for the padlock icon in your browser address bar, indicating a secure connection. Always be wary of casinos that do not prioritize data security, as they can expose you to fraud and identity theft.
- Ensure the casino uses SSL encryption (HTTPS).
- Check for a clear privacy policy outlining data usage.
- Avoid casinos requesting excessive personal information.
- Be cautious of phishing attempts and fraudulent websites.
- Use strong, unique passwords and enable two-factor authentication.
